Maitland Gaol
Maitland Gaol is the longest continuously operating maximum-security prison in Australian history, housing notorious criminals for 150 years from 1848 until its official closure in 1998. Located in East Maitland in the Hunter Region, the maximum-security complex witnessed 16 official executions by hanging, brutal inmate riots, severe overcrowding, and daring escapes. Renowned as one of New South Wales' most paranormally active heritage sites, it attracts visitors seeking dark history tours, ghost hunts, and paranormal investigations.
